Khushwant's security man was drunk, say police

EXPRESS NEWS SERVICE  
NEW DELHI, September 8: The Tughlak Road police interrogated Khushwant Singh's security personnel today who was reportedly attacked in the early hours yesterday and discovered he was ``under the influence of alchohol'' at the time of the incident.

Senior police officers told Express Newsline, ``After interrogation, we now believe that Singh's security man was misleading us when he said that four assailants attacked him. The police believe that the policeman must have been attacked by only one person, if at all. There is a possibility that he might have dropped the pistol and the money somewhere. However, his holster was cut indicating that someone might have taken it while he was drunk.''

Singh's policeman had earlier maintained that the assailants, armed with long knives, threatened to stab him if he raised an alarm and escaped with his loaded pistol and the money in his pockets.
